Question 3: What are the contents of "administrative regulations"? Administrative regulations can stipulate the following matters:
(1) Matters that need to be formulated in order to implement the provisions of the law;
(2) matters concerning the administrative functions and powers of the State Council as stipulated in Article 89 of the Constitution.
Article 89 of the Constitution the State Council exercises the following functions and powers:
(1) To formulate administrative measures, formulate administrative regulations and issue decisions and orders in accordance with the Constitution and laws;
(2) submit a motion to the National People's Congress or the NPC Standing Committee;
(3) to define the tasks and responsibilities of the ministries and committees, to lead the work of the ministries and committees in a unified way, and to lead the national administrative work that does not belong to the ministries and committees;
(4) to uniformly lead the work of local state administrative organs at all levels throughout the country, and to specify the specific division of functions and powers between the central government and the state administrative organs of provinces, autonomous regions and municipalities directly under the Central Government;
(5) to formulate and implement the national economic and social development plan and the national budget;
(6) to lead and manage economic work and urban and rural construction;
(7) to lead and manage education, science, culture, health, sports and family planning;
(8) to lead and manage civil affairs, public security, judicial administration and supervision;
(9) Managing foreign affairs and concluding treaties and agreements with foreign countries;
(1) to lead and manage national defense construction;
(11) to lead and manage ethnic affairs and guarantee the equal rights of ethnic minorities and the right of autonomy in ethnic autonomous areas;
(12) protect the legitimate rights and interests of overseas Chinese and the legitimate rights and interests of returned overseas Chinese and their relatives;
(13) changing or revoking inappropriate orders, instructions and rules issued by ministries and commissions;
(14) changing or revoking inappropriate decisions and orders of local state administrative organs at various levels;
(15) approve the regional division of hungry provinces, autonomous regions and municipalities directly under the Central Government, and approve the establishment and regional division of autonomous prefectures, counties, autonomous counties and cities;
(16) To decide that some areas within the provinces, autonomous regions and municipalities directly under the Central Government are in a state of emergency according to the law;
(17) to examine and approve the establishment of administrative institutions, and to appoint, remove, train, assess and reward and punish administrative personnel in accordance with the law;
(18) Other functions and powers granted by the National People's Congress and the NPC Standing Committee.
Question 4: What are the current laws and regulations in China? China's legal system is generally composed of seven departments, namely, the Constitution and its related laws, civil and commercial laws, administrative laws, economic laws, social laws, criminal laws, litigation and non-litigation procedures, including the Constitution, laws, administrative regulations, departmental regulations, local regulations and local * * * regulations.
1. Constitution and related laws. The Constitution and its related laws are the leading legal departments of China's legal system, which are the sum total of China's social system, state system, citizens' basic rights and obligations, and the principles of organization and activities of state organs. It stipulates the fundamental issues of national and social life, which not only reflects the essence and basic principles of China's socialist laws, but also establishes the basic principles of various laws. The most basic norms are embodied in the Constitution. In addition, it also includes laws on the organization and behavior of state organs, laws on regional ethnic autonomy, basic laws on special administrative regions, laws on safeguarding and regulating citizens' political rights, and laws on national fields, national symbols, nationality and so on.
2. Civil law and commercial law. Civil and commercial law is the basic law to regulate social civil and commercial activities. China adopts the legislative model of civil and commercial integration. Civil law is the sum total of legal norms regulating the property relations and personal relations between natural persons, legal persons and natural persons and legal persons as equal subjects. Civil law is the basic law of market economy. It includes natural person system, legal person system, agency system, prescription system, property right system, creditor's rights system, intellectual property system, personal rights system, relatives and inheritance system, such as general principles of civil law, marriage law and contract law. Commercial law regulates the commercial relations between natural persons and legal persons, mainly including laws on companies, bankruptcy, securities, futures, insurance, bills and maritime business.
3. Administrative law. Administrative law is the sum total of legal norms that adjust the administrative activities of the state. It includes legal norms related to administrative subjects, administrative actions, administrative procedures, administrative supervision and supervision, and the national civil service system. Administrative law covers a wide range, including national defense, foreign affairs, personnel, civil affairs, public security, national security, nationality, religion, overseas Chinese affairs, education, science and technology, culture, sports and health, urban construction, environmental protection and other administrative laws.
4. Economic law. Economic law is the sum total of legal norms to adjust the social and economic relations arising from the state's management or regulation of economic activities from the overall interests of society. Economic law generally consists of two parts: one is the law on creating an equal competition environment and maintaining market order, mainly on anti-monopoly, anti-unfair competition, anti-dumping and countervailing; Second, laws on national macro-control and economic management, mainly laws on finance, taxation, finance, auditing, statistics, prices, technical supervision, industrial and commercial management, foreign trade and so on.
5. Social law. Social law is the sum total of legal norms regulating labor relations, social security and social welfare relations. It is mainly a law to protect the rights and interests of laborers, unemployed people, people who have lost their ability to work and others who need help. The purpose of social law is to ensure the rights and interests of the above-mentioned people in the overall interests of society. It includes laws on employment, wages and benefits, occupational safety and health, social insurance, social relief, special protection, etc., such as labor law, occupational disease prevention law, and protection law for the disabled.
6. criminal law. Criminal law is the sum of legal norms that stipulate crime, criminal responsibility and criminal punishment. What criminal law adjusts is the social relations caused by crime. It is to give criminal punishment when the behavior of an individual or unit seriously endangers society and violates criminal laws. Criminal law carries out the function of protecting society and people, and undertakes the important tasks of punishing various criminal offences, maintaining normal social order, and protecting national interests, collective interests and citizens' legitimate rights.
7. Litigation and non-litigation procedure law. Litigation and non-litigation procedure law is the sum of legal norms to adjust social relations arising from litigation and non-litigation activities. It includes civil litigation, criminal litigation, administrative litigation and arbitration. The law in this respect is not only the realization form of substantive law, but also the most important guarantee for the realization of people's rights. Its purpose is to ensure the fair implementation of substantive law through procedural justice.
question 5: what are the basic contents of administrative examination and approval? What are the systems, laws and regulations? Administrative examination and approval should go through the process of "receiving-undertaking-checking-examination and approval-charging-issuing". In order to facilitate understanding and operation, the management behaviors with approval of * * * are classified into four categories: approval, approval, review and filing. Examination and approval: refers to the restrictive management of the counterpart's engaging in certain behaviors and applying for certain rights or qualifications by * * * organs or authorized units according to laws, regulations, administrative rules and relevant documents. There are three basic elements in examination and approval: first, the quota limit; Second, the examination and approval authority has the right to choose and decide; Third, it is generally final. The most important feature of examination and approval is that the examination and approval authority has the right to choose and decide, even if it meets the prescribed conditions, it can not approve it. Approval: refers to the act of * * * organs or authorized units, in accordance with laws, regulations, administrative rules and relevant documents, to apply for certain rights or qualifications of the counterpart, and to confirm them according to law. Therefore, when approving the application of the counterpart, it is only confirmed in accordance with the relevant conditions. As long as the conditions are met, they are generally allowed. The conditions for approval are clear and specific, which is easy to confirm.
